Diagnostic Testing
for Pediatric Leukemia
This study aims to use clinical and biological characteristics of acute leukemias to screen for patient eligibility for available pediatric leukemia sub-trials. Testing bone marrow and blood from patients with leukemia that has come back after treatment or is difficult to treat may provide information about the patient's leukemia that is important when deciding how to best treat it, and may help doctors find better ways to diagnose and treat leukemia in children, adolescents, and young adults.

Caloric Restriction + Activity
for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ia
This trial tests if a personalized diet and exercise plan can help older children, adolescents, and young adults with high-risk B-cell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ia respond better to chemotherapy. The plan aims to reduce body fat, which is linked to treatment resistance, and limit fat gain during chemotherapy.

Do I need insurance to participate in a trial?
Almost all clinical trials will cover the cost of the ‘trial drug’ — so no insurance is required for this. For trials where this trial drug is given alongside an already-approved medication, there may be a cost (which your insurance would normally cover).
